How to Choose an Online Poker Site

When it comes to selecting an online poker site, look for one that offers a wide variety of games. This will allow you to play multiple variations of the game, and you can even try your hand at the occasional freeroll tournament. If you want to play for real money, check to see if the poker site accepts your preferred deposit method.

You should also look for a site that offers a secure gaming environment and a fast and reliable withdrawal process. Ideally, it should offer a mobile application and be easy to use.

How to Track Your Results

A great tool for tracking your poker results is a HUD (heads-up display) like Hold’em Manager 3. This overlays your online poker table, and shows you a number of statistics about the players at the table. It can help you figure out their betting patterns and how often they fold to raises.

While it can take a little time to learn how to use the software, you’ll quickly become more familiar with it and start noticing a difference in your play. This will make you a better player over the long run and give you an edge against your competition.
